Puede usar la accin de macro GoToRecord en las bases de datos de escritorio de Access y en las aplicaciones web de Access para convertir el registro especificado en el registro activo en una tabla, formulario o consulta abierta conjunto de resultados. El formulario Orders de la base de datos de ejemplo Northwind.mdb (Neptuno.mdb) ilustra este mtodo. Estoy programando en Access y me surgiun problema para el cual su explicacion de como obtener el usuario del sistema me fue de gran ayuda. Base el formulario en una consulta que una dos tablas y use despus la tcnica de bsqueda automtica para enlazar un cuadro combinado al campo que controla la combinacin. Mutually exclusive execution using std::atomic? Public dbs as database. Por lo tanto, cuando un usuario elige A en su campo de cuadro combinado X estar habilitado, pero si presiona B en su cuadro combinado, el campo X se desactivar. , No responder preguntas de usuarios que no valoren las respuestas, Recorrer subformulario para comprobar checkbox. ir a un registro especifico en access vbasurf golf and beach club membership fees. Dentro de el formulario Listado de Equipos hay un botn (nuevo) que lleva al formulario de insertar Formularios y bsquedas en subformularios. Para que, si le ponemos la nota, nos ponga la calificacin. A continuacin, agregue un cuadro combinado y establezca sus propiedades como se indica a continuacin: Inserte un control Subformulario del formulario frmSub. Cree un nuevo formulario basado en la tabla Products mediante el Asistente para autoformar: columnar , tal como se indica en el paso 2 del mtodo 1 y, a continuacin, guarde el formulario como frmComboTest5. Simplemente es acloparte la macro a tus necesidades. Hikayemiz; Misyon & Vizyon; Kalite Politikamz; Sertifikalarmz; ISPM-15 aretleme zin Duyuru; Sosyal Sorumluluk; Hizmetlerimiz Un simple botn de comando, crea un nuevo registro en blanco, listo para introducir datos. formulario hay un subformulario en el que se van viendo en plan lista. Anasayfa; Hakkmzda. En las bases de datos de escritorio de Access, esta accin es similar a hacer clic en la flecha situada debajo del botn Buscar de la pestaa Inicio y, a continuacin, hacer clic en Ir a. Pues bien desde un cuadro combinado del Formulario Principal quiero que me situe el enfoque en el registro con el valor de un campo especifico que yo le pasar. Mira ah en la imagen el primero es un subformulario que tiene un COD que es el cdigo que es el valor que guardo en codigoItem y un botn + que es que aade una lnea debajo, lo que quiero es que cuando yo presione el + del subformulario se valla a la lnea aadida en el formulario general. Hoy vamos a considerar un conjunto de datos de ejemplo como se muestra a continuacin y colorear celdas individuales de manera diferente. Por ejemplo: quieres saber cuando fue la ultima compra que te ha hecho un cliente en particular. Publicado por Rick Hunter ( 263 intervenciones) el 18/03/2004 21:05:52. Establezca las propiedades de control del subformulario como se indica a continuacin: Subform ---------------------------- LinkChildFields: [ProductID] LinkMasterFields: cboLookup Al cambiar el valor del control cboLookup, Access se asegura de que los registros del subformulario coinciden con el cuadro combinado. Microsoft proporciona ejemplos de programacin con fines ilustrativos nicamente, sin ninguna garanta tanto expresa como implcita. Comentarios. Public dbs as database. Just another site ir a un registro especifico en access vba Haga clic con el botn secundario del mouse en el control del cuadro de texto para el campo ProductID, seleccioneCambiar a, haga clic en Cuadro combinado y haga las asignaciones de propiedades siguientes para este cuadro combinado: Combo Box -------------------------- ControlName: ProductID ControlSource: ProductID RowSourceType: Table/Query RowSource: Products ColumnCount: 1 ColumnWidths: 2" BoundColumn: 1. Por ejemplo, la siguiente imagen muestra un caso donde las celdas F9 y G9 tienen un valor y por lo tanto la macro devolver la fila 9 la cual es mayor que la ltima fila en el rango de datos. El problema es que el formulario "contactos" esta dentro de un men de navegacin y no le llama bien. Use el Asistente para autoformar: columnar para crear un nuevo formulario basado en la tabla Products y, a continuacin, guarde el formulario como frmComboTest. Cree un nuevo formulario basado en la tabla Products mediante el Asistente para autoformar: columnar , tal como se indica en el paso 2 del mtodo 1 y, a continuacin, guarde el formulario como frmComboTest2. Para ello, tenemos la tabla con las notas y las calificaciones y el formulario correspondiente que tenemos vinculado. Abra el formulario frmComboTest en la vista Diseo. Comentame si esto es lo que necesitas o aclara un poco ms tu modelo. La idea es tener una base de datos que me permita ingresar las formulaciones (composicin) de varios productos. 2022-06-30 / Posted By : / george graham daughter / Under : . Yo tengo un formulario que son fichas de empresas que se llama "contactos" y est contenido en un men de navegacin (El men de navegacin se llama "Menu principal" y el SubformularioDeNavegacion le he llamado "navegacion" y se supone que el formulario "contactos" esta cargado ah). Toma en cuenta si vas a manejar solo enteros, o cifras con decimales. Aun asi sigue sin funcionarme. El nmero de registro se muestra en la cuadro de nmero de registro en la parte inferior de la ventana. El formulario Pedidos de la base de datos de ejemplo Northwind muestra este mtodo. Set wbLibroNuevo = Workbooks.Add (wbLibroNuevo --> nuevo libro) wbLibroNuevo.Worksheets (1).Paste (pegamos los datos en la hoja 1) wbLibroNuevo.Worksheets (1).Name = "Datos" (nombramos esta hoja 1 . Lo que necesito es que al escribir en un textbox y apriete un boton pueda buscar lo que hay escrito en el textbox en la tabla de la base de datos en el campo . Learn more about Stack Overflow the company, and our products. La tabla sobre la que se basa lo que quieres filtrar tiene un campo que se llama Cdigo o tiene otro nombre? Seleccione Anterior, Siguiente,Primeroo ltimo en el cuadro Registro. En el Generador de macros, cree una nueva macro incrustada en el AfterUpdate evento para el cuadro combinado cboLookup. Ir a un registro de un subformulario - Microsoft Access - Todoexpertos.com Microsoft Access fido44 el 31 jul. En una celda en la que quieras que aparezca el resultado, empieza a escribir la frmula: =CountCellsByColor ( Para el primer argumento, introduce el rango en el que quieres . En la lista desplegable Agregar nueva accin , seleccione OpenForm y, a continuacin, establezca las siguientes propiedades: Despus de cambiar el valor del cuadro combinado, el formulario se cerrar y se abrir de nuevo con un filtro aplicado. El W3C es un formato de registro usado en los archivos de registro de los servidores Web [Pakala 2005]. Ir a un registro concreto en access sin filtrar datos. Gotocontrol desde el formulario de "lista de contactos" intento ir al registro del formulario de "contactos" que he almacenado en mi variable registroactivo y no me funciona. Use un formulario o subformulario, con un cuadro combinado en el formulario principal y los datos en el subformulario, enlazados por las propiedades LinkMasterFields y LinkChildFields del control del subformulario. Microsoft Visual Basic 6.0 Manual del programador es un libro escrito por el equipo desarrollador del propio programa, y constituye el recurso mas completo para cualquier programador de nivel principiante a intermedio. En Excel, no hay otros mtodos que puedan ayudarlo a seleccionar la ltima celda con datos en una fila o columna, excepto el cdigo VBA. Para hacerlo en Microsoft Office Access 2007 o en una versin posterior, siga estos pasos: En la pestaa Crear , haga clic en Asistente para formularios en el grupo Formularios . En estos casos a mi me gusta utilizar recordsets, ya que no se esta utilizando algun cuadro combinado/comboBox, por consiguiente yo lo haria de la siguiente forma: De esta forma aseguras una buena ejecucion del codigo, un poco mas explicado: -Nz(): esta funcion sinifica Not Zero, se utiliza para evaluar un control o variable, segun su tipo de dato, por ejemplo, si es numerico de cualquier tipo se usa de la siguiente forma: En caso de se un valor alfanumerico o de cadena: Se pone 0 o "" por que es el valor que retornara en caso de que la variable/control venga nulo, y es un dato que se debe de colocar obligatoriamente. Gracias de antemano si conoceis la respuesta porque estoy estancado en el diseo. Carteles De Horarios Para Negocios, Your email address will not be published. Is it suspicious or odd to stand by the gate of a GA airport watching the planes? O comenzar agregando datos en la fila en blanco al final de la tabla. Para hacerlo en Microsoft Office Access 2003 y versiones anteriores de Access, siga estos pasos: Para hacerlo en Microsoft Office Access 2007 o en una versin posterior, siga estos pasos: Use el Asistente para cuadros combinados para agregar un cuadro combinado sin enlazar. Is it known that BQP is not contained within NP? Copia el siguiente cdigo. 0 . Para ello, siga estos pasos: Abra el formulario frmComboTest en la vista Diseo. En el cuadro de dilogo Nuevo formulario, haga clic en Asistente para formularios, seleccione Products en la lista desplegable y, a continuacin, haga clic en Aceptar. No los utilices para preguntar algo nuevo. Es un Bq Aquaris 5 el cual cay con la pantalla hacia arriba. Home; god uses the foolish things to confound the wise meaning; ir a un registro especifico en access vba Con Cario, quiero preguntarte esta vez : necesito mediante un botn en un formulario, recorrer una tabla, la cual es la que da origen a los datos del formulario donde esta el botn. Este artculo se aplica a un archivo de base de datos de Microsoft Access .mdb o .accdb. Querra que al hacer doble clic en un registro del subformulario, en el formulario se visualizasen los datos correspondientes a ese registro para poder modificarlos. Utilizamos cookies propias y de terceros para mejorar la experiencia de navegacin, y ofrecer contenidos y publicidad de inters. @Seb14 yo solucione eso, en mi botn nuevo registro lo que hice fue colocar Cmd.Close para cerrar el formulario y con Cmd.Openform "formulario" volv abrir mi formulario y ya me sigue el conteo con 00002 creo que en el ejemplo todo lo hicieron con funciones de macros a diferencia de nosotros que nuestro sistema es con cdigo VBA Ejemplo en formato Access 2000 donde se nos muestra la posibilidad de ocultar el 'prximo registro vaco' dentro de un formulario continuo. iniciado 2007-03-21 18:52 . Que contenga los registros que deseamos obtener. En este post se pretende proveer trucos de programacin en Excel VBA para efectuar tareas que no se pueden derivar del cdigo grabado en una macro en Excel. Puede usar la accin de macro GoToRecord en las bases de datos de escritorio de Access y en las aplicaciones web de Access para convertir el registro especificado en el registro activo en una tabla, formulario o consulta abierta conjunto de resultados. de 2022 - dic. Si no te va, dime en que lnea de cdigo te marca el error cuando le das a "Depurar", y dime los nombres que tiene el cuadro de texto con el label CODIGOITEM (Propiedades->Pestaa Otras->Nombre), o psame una copia de tu BD con los elementos mnimos necesarios para que ese formulario funcione. ir a un registro especifico en access vba. Y luego con ciertas funciones podemos llamarlas desde el ribbon para usarlas. En la pgina Hoja de propiedades del formulario frmSub, establezca la propiedad Vista predeterminada en la pestaa Formato en Formulario nico. crank up antenna tower for sale. Se vota a favor de las mejores respuestas, y stas suben a los primeros puestos, No es la respuesta que buscas? El Formulario basado en la tabla TDatos Crear botn en formulario que me busque el registro con fecha de hoy. vegan) just to try it, does this inconvenience the caterers and staff? Si ya la has usado en Word o en Excel no ser complicado que la manejes.. De hecho, puedes acceder a ella desde el atajo Ctrl + B.Pero para que puedas sacar el mximo provecho a esta herramienta necesitars conocer para qu sirve y cules son las ventajas que tiene usarla. ir a un registro especifico en access vba. Visual Basic for Applications (VBA) es un lenguaje de programacin que puede ser usado con Microsoft Access. Copyright 2000-2021 Interactive Programmers Community - Todos los derechos reservados, ir a un registro determinado con un formulario, RE:ir a un registro determinado con un formulario. , He trabajado 5 aos desarrollando aplicaciones tanto en access Tengo un formulario A cuyo origen es una tabla A y que incluye un subformulario B que apunta a una tabla B. Cuando el subformulario B recibe el enfoque genera un nuevo registro en esa tabla B. Tengo el tpico botn de "Cancelar" para que cuando se Tengo un problemilla que no se como solucionar en access. El problema es que necesitas saber la posicin del registro en la tabla, que es el valor que le has de poner en el parmetro "Desplazamiento", y que puede no coincidir con el cdigo de tu label. El mtodo publicado es aceptable desde el mismo momento que funciona, lo que ocurre es que para crear la condicin se ha de utilizar la sintaxis adecuada. El caso es que me gustara que al pinchar en uno de los registros de . Moderado: requiere aptitudes bsicas de macro, codificacin e interoperabilidad. No agregue registros a esta tabla. Despus, agregue un cuadro combinado y establezca sus propiedades de la forma siguiente: Combo Box ---------------------------- ControlName: cboLookup ControlSource: RowSourceType: Table/Query RowSource: Products ColumnCount: 4 ColumnWidths: 0";2" BoundColumn: 1. Desaparece el registro del subformulario (no lo muestra). Asignar la ubicacin de una base de datos excel obtenida de un texbox. Es gratis registrarse y presentar tus propuestas laborales. Cmo puedo No encuentro la manera de introducir una poesa tal como se puede ver en la siguiente direccin: https://www.youtube.com/watch?v=gP2j_hJBUYA Mi editor es el Windows Movie Maker 2.6 Alguien podra ayudarme? Utilizar DLookup desde botn para actualizar campo de otro formulario. Tengo un formulario en el que se meten una serie de conceptos. [lista de contactos filtro].CurrentRecordIf CurrentProject.AllForms("Menu principal").IsLoaded ThenDoCmd.GoToRecord acDataForm, Forms! In Dungeon World, is the Bard's Arcane Art subject to the same failure outcomes as other spells? Presionando "Aceptar todas las cookies", aceptas que Stack Exchange puede guardar cookies en tu dispositivo y mostrar informacin de acuerdo a nuestra poltica de cookies. El formato condicional en excel tiene algunos lmites; cuando se quiere ampliar un poco, Excel VBA est para el rescate. La presente edicin de Notas de Poblacin est conformada por ocho artculos que abordan tanto problemas de investigacin que vinculan la dinmica y el estado de la poblacin con las dimensiones sociales, econmicas y culturales : Cdigo en Visual Basic: Pasos : Este cdigo actualiza un registro en una Tabla de Microsoft Access. [cboLookup], Agregue un cuadro combinado sin enlazar denominado cboLookup y establezca las propiedades del control como se indica a continuacin: Combo Box ----------------------------------------------------- ControlName: cboLookup ControlSource: RowSourceType: Tabla/Consulta RowSource: Select [ProductName] from Products; BoundColumn: 1 ColumnWidths: 1" AfterUpdate: mcrLocateProduct. Diferencia Entre Pausa Y Silencio, Mantenga pulsado el ALT + F11 teclas para abrir el Microsoft Visual Basic para aplicaciones ventana. Tenga en cuenta que, al elegir un nombre de producto en el cuadro combinado, se le mueve al registro del producto que seleccion. [frmComboTest2].FilterOn Expression: True Observe que cuando abre el formulario frmComboTest2 y selecciona un nombre de producto desde el cuadro combinado cboLookup, el filtro se establece en ese valor. Se considera que est familiarizado con el lenguaje de programacin que se muestra y con las herramientas para crear y depurar procedimientos. , No valoras las respuestas, no respondo la siguiente. Notas : Dim MIBD As Database ' se define el objeto base de datos Si pulsas el botn Buscar Empresa, supongo que se abrir un formulario con muchas empresas y que si haces clic en una quieres "que te lo pase" al formulario Lista de Contactos Filtro, que supongo que est basado en una tabla Lista de contactos(no lo s) y que se cierre el formulario de empresas(yo le voy a llamar Clientes para aprovechar una que tengo) y en el formulario Lista de contactos filtro ya te aparezca esa empresa. Para contar las celdas de un color especfico en un rango determinado, siga estos pasos: Inserta el cdigo de la funcin ContarCeldasPorColor en tu libro de trabajo. jacqueline macinnes wood children. Puede alguien verlo? Los subcomandos Primero , ltimo, Siguiente , Anterior y Nuevo registro del comando Ir a tienen el mismo efecto en el objeto seleccionado que la . Cambiar Ubicacin Gps Iphone Sin Jailbreak, expresin. Es gratis registrarse y presentar tus propuestas laborales. Una alternativa que se me ocurre es que utilices un filtro para mostrar slo el registro que corresponde al cdigo de tu label, aunque pierdes la posibilidad de navegar por el resto de registros hasta que elimines el filtro. Pulsa Imprimir Pantalla en el teclado. RE:ir a un registro determinado con un formulario. En la tabla siguiente se comparan las caractersticas (ventajas e inconvenientes) de los cuatro mtodos: Nmero de mtodo: 1 2 3 4 ------------------------------------------------ No requieren macros o cdigo x x Guarda en subformularios x x x Puede desplazar a otros reg. 06 Ir a un registro de un subformulario Mi problema es que no consigo situarme en un registro de un sobformulario desde un cuadro combinado, situado en el formulario padre. El siguiente botn de comando llamado guardadatos ejecuta este procedimiento de evento cuando se hace click sobre l: 1) Guarda el registro introducido (DoCmd.RunCommand acCmdSaveRecord) Control de errores en VBA. El mtodo Offset es particularmente til con variables. tengo que abrir un formulario desde VBA con docmd.openform "formulario" y luego posicionarme en un registro con una fecha. ltimos 50 artculos. VB Al abrir esta opcin se nos habilita para escribir un . Soy novatisimo en access y me han solicitado un formulario el cual lo tengo casi un 80% completo, el problema que me surgi fue el siguiente. speed set mortar working time of thinset; best choice products jeep parts; zulu social aid and pleasure club posters Utilizamos cookies propias y de terceros para mejorar la experiencia de navegacin, y ofrecer contenidos y publicidad de inters. En el evento AfterUpdate de un cuadro combinado, llame a una macro que requeriese la propiedad. Gracias por contribuir en StackOverflow en espaol con una respuesta! 2019 Ted Fund Donors si se me colo jajaj perdona pero gracias por el inters. Espero haberte ayudado. Mejor psame una copia de tu bd, para que pueda ver cmo la tienes montada y los nombres que tienen los campos, cuadros de texto Si te lo envo en transcurso del da tienes un correo para envirtelo o alguna forma de envirtelo por privado?
Fair Isle Knitting In The Round Jogless, $1 Trial Background Check, Denver Temple Presidency, Hugo James Wentzel College, Articles I